Casting along the islands and reef, you can catch whatever from reefs trout, gold and large trevally, and snapper to Spanish mackerel and tuna. Airlie Beach's rockwalls are likewise great angling areas. Head to the cruising club or Port of Airlie for mangrove jack, coral reefs trout, whiting, and grunter.

Every winter months, whales move to Exotic North Queensland from the cold waters of Antarctica. From July to October, review you can see these marvelous giants roaming the cozy waters of the Whitsundays as they mate, calve, and raise their young.
